Captain Charlotte Edwards and her England Ladies team fell just short in their bid to reach the final of the Women’s World Twenty20 today.

England went down by five runs in Delhi as they collapsed to 127-7 in reply to opponents’ Australia’s effort of 132-6.

Skipper Edwards, from Pidley, hit 31 for England who had eased to 67-1 at the halfway stage of their innings, but she admitted her team couldn’t see the job through as they gave away a host of soft wickets.

Edwards said: “We are two teams who know a lot about each other and there are no secrets.

“The difference is probably the fact that Australia held their nerve whereas we didn’t.”

England had won all four Group B games at the tournament in India before falling in the last four.

Australia advance to a final against either New Zealand or the West Indies on Sunday.
